Right to Information (RTI)
Right to Information (RTI) is an act of the Parliament of India which sets out the rules and procedures regarding citizens' right to information. It replaced the former Freedom of Information Act, 2002. Under the provisions of the RTI Act, any citizen of India may request information from a "public authority" which is required to reply expeditiously.
